Jeremy Clarkson, one of the world’s most famous car fans, has long wanted to mix his love for fast cars with his passion for farming. Now, just before the Silverstone race, it looks like his dream is coming true.

Since his Top Gear days, Clarkson has worked closely with big names in motorsport, letting them drive affordable cars around special tracks. Now, as a business owner, he’s shared that he hopes to sponsor a Formula 1 team, with his new drink brand, Hawkstone, in mind.

You might have seen Hawkstone beer in ads during UK Sky Sports Formula 1 broadcasts. And now, Clarkson is seeing his wish come to life.

This year at Silverstone, a Formula 1 team has teamed up with Clarkson to bring his farm’s fresh produce to the race.

Fresh off a dramatic podium finish at Monaco with French driver Pierre Gasly, Alpine is going full-on British for Silverstone by joining forces with Clarkson’s Diddly Squat Farm.

Though Alpine has French origins after taking over Renault, their HQ is just outside Oxfordshire in Enstone—only six miles from Clarkson’s farm.

With Silverstone just an hour’s drive away, Clarkson will supply all the food and produce for the Alpine team this weekend, including for drivers Gasly and Franco Colapinto.

Steve Nielsen, Alpine’s managing director, said, “We’re thrilled to work with Diddly Squat Farm to provide local food for our team at Silverstone.”

Clarkson and Alpine have teamed up twice before—Clarkson provided Hawkstone beer to celebrate their podiums at the 2023 Monaco and 2024 Brazilian Grands Prix.

Nielsen added, “We’ve had a great relationship with Jeremy, who has supported us for years. It’s wonderful to promote British farming and show how important it is to our local area. Our Enstone base is surrounded by farms, so we truly appreciate all the hard work farmers do to feed us.

“It’s a special treat to bring local food to Silverstone and keep our team and drivers well fed this weekend. Huge thanks to Jeremy and the Diddly Squat team for their support.”

Lisa Hogan, Clarkson’s partner and co-star, said, “The British Grand Prix is one of the biggest events in the UK’s sports calendar, so having Diddly Squat Farm involved with the team this weekend feels really special.”

The connection between Diddly Squat Farm and Formula 1 keeps growing. Last season, when Clarkson shared his prostate cancer diagnosis and remission, young driver Oscar Piastri even made a fun guest appearance, humorously reversing a tractor into a barn on the farm.
